My Messiest Room

I wasn’t expecting any visitors today. Oh, no. You really don’t want to come in here. Believe me. Well... If you insist... I’m sorry for the mess. Please watch out for the pile of Not Good Enoughs. I didn’t have time to fold them today Because I was too busy Trying to pack that half-filled box of Shameful Remembrances. Be careful of that teetering tower of Totally Useless Trivia. It grows remarkably without me even trying. I would highly suggest not opening that closet door. It’s filled to bursting with Anxiety Dreams And once they get out, Well, they have a mind of their own. Things got a bit mixed up yesterday As I was chasing my Racing Thoughts Which is why there’s all this clutter. But If I’m being honest, It usually looks this way Until my weekly meeting with my Housekeeper.
